In the political landscape of Germany, the tension is palpable as the new government, led by Chancellor Friedrich Merz, enters its 120th day in office. On August 31st, at 9:45 PM, the ARD talk show "Caren Miosga" will delve into this atmosphere, with a special focus on the black-red coalition.

The episode, titled "Alexander Dobrindt - 120 Days of Black-Red", will feature Federal Minister of the Interior, Alexander Dobrindt, as a guest. This is not the first time Dobrindt has appeared on the show; he was a guest on the August 31st broadcast.

Host Caren Miosga, a renowned journalist known for her work as a "Tagesschau" anchor, will guide the discussion, aiming to present different perspectives and foster understanding through well-informed discussions. The talk show, which airs on ARD and is hosted from TV studio in Berlin-Adlershof, invites personalities from various fields to debate.
